Beyond nicknames, Airwheel owners personalize their suitcases in several practical and aesthetic ways. Custom luggage tags, colorful carry straps, and protective covers allow travelers to distinguish their Airwheel from similar models at baggage claim. The sleek, modern design of the SE3 series provides an appealing canvas for personal expression.
Many owners also customize their experience through the dedicated Airwheel app, setting preferences for riding modes, speed limits, and display settings. While the Find My functionality helps locate lost luggage, some users appreciate the ability to personalize their interaction with the suitcase.
The removable battery design (73.26Wh capacity, charging in approximately 2 hours) gives owners flexibility in how they maintain and use their luggage, potentially increasing their sense of ownership and attachment.

With models ranging from the compact SE3MiniT (6.8kg, 26L) to the larger SE3T (9kg, 48L), travelers often choose their Airwheel based on specific needs, leading to stronger identification with their particular model.
